London’s New Year’s Eve Travel Challenges

As New Year’s Eve approaches, London is set to welcome an influx of visitors for its highly anticipated celebrations. Among the key attractions is the sold-out fireworks display, which will draw thousands to the capital. Transport authorities have advised travelers to prepare in advance, as rail hubs and transport options are expected to be exceptionally busy. Ensuring a smooth journey will require checking schedules and knowing the final departure schedules for returning home.

Compounding the busy night, the central London rail terminal will remain closed due to ongoing maintenance work. As a result, regional train routes are rerouted through Stratford, and the airport rail link will terminate at the northern interchange. urban rail connections will stop at London Fields. Alternative routes include the Victoria line or nearby transit options to complete journeys, emphasizing the need for travelers to remain flexible during the festive period.

For travelers, the planned disruptions pose logistical challenges, especially for those unfamiliar with London’s transport network. Navigating the city amid increased passenger numbers will likely require additional time and preparation. The closure of a major transport hub adds complexity to travel plans, making it crucial for visitors to stay informed and plan alternate routes to avoid delays and overcrowding at other stations.

To minimize stress, travelers are encouraged to monitor updates from rail service platforms or providers’ pages. Opting for city transit operations, many of which will operate through the night, provides a reliable alternative. However, passengers should remain aware of any planned engineering works on specific routes. Proper planning ensures visitors can focus on enjoying the city’s vibrant festivities without unnecessary disruptions.

Ultimately, this news underscores the importance of being proactive when traveling during high-demand periods. Travelers should embrace flexibility and allocate extra time for their journeys. By carefully planning alternative routes, preparing for potential delays, and staying informed, visitors can still fully enjoy London’s iconic New Year’s Eve events, ensuring a memorable start to the year despite transport challenges.
